WebHow to Find the GCF of 56 and 84 by Prime Factorization? To find the GCF of 56 and 84, we will find the prime factorization of the given numbers, i.e. 56 = 2 × 2 × 2 × 7; 84 = 2 × 2 × 3 × 7. ⇒ Since 2, 2, 7 are common terms in the prime factorization of 56 and 84. WebCalculator Use. The Least Common Multiple ( LCM) is also referred to as the Lowest Common Multiple ( LCM) and Least Common Divisor ( LCD). For two integers a and b, denoted LCM (a,b), the LCM is the smallest positive integer that is evenly divisible by both a and b. For example, LCM (2,3) = 6 and LCM (6,10) = 30. WebThe second method to find GCF for numbers 28 and 56 is to list all Prime Factors for both numbers and multiply the common ones: All Prime Factors of 28: 2, 2, 7. All Prime Factors of 56: 2, 2, 2, 7. As we can see there are Prime Factors common to both numbers: 2, 2, 7. Now we need to multiply them to find GCF: 2 × 2 × 7 = 28.
